I really don't know what to tell you. I smoked for 35 years and tried everything from cold turkey to hypnotism to gradual quiting to smoking a pipe to quit, all without success. I tried the Chantix and not only did I quit, but I actually stopped smoking a day earlier than I was supposed to. On Sept 10 I will have been smoke free for one year.

Now the other side of the coin. It did indeed produce vivid dreams (no nightmares, just very vivid, memorable dreams). However, the scary part was the paranoia, irratability, and depression. It was so bad I quit using after six weeks instead of the recommened twelve, yet it was successful.

As I said, it does work and not everyone suffers the really bad side affects although some actually go through much worse. Type it in on the Topix message board and read some of the posts. Quite alarming.

I leave it to you to decide after you read all about it. If you do use it, follow the directions exactly, have a loved one keep a very close eye on you, taper off and try quiting before the recommended time. If you start feeling urges, take it again for a few days then try quiting again. I hope this helps.
